The Statute of Limitations

The statute of limitations or deadline in each state will determine when victims can make a claim. In the event that they fail to do so, they lose their right to compensation.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ist victims determine if they have enough time to file their lawsuit.

The time limit for filing a claim varies depending on the state and the type of asbestos claim. Personal injury lawsuits and trust fund claims have different deadlines. Some states only allow mesothelioma claims for a period of two years and others allow six. However, mesothelioma lawyers can often get victims extensions or exemptions from the statute of limitations.

Asbestos can be exposed over a long time period. In most cases, the victim will not realize they have been harmed until much later. Mesothelioma's latency period could last as long as 40 years. Asbestos law experts claim that is the reason why many states follow the "discovery rule" for asbestos exposure cases. The discovery rule allows for the limitation period to begin when the victim finds or should have discovered they suffered from a health condition caused by asbestos.

Some states also have statutes for asbestos claims. A statute of repose is akin to a statute of limitations however, it runs from the date asbestos exposure took place instead of the date the diagnosis was made.

Mesothelioma attorneys can also help with wrongful death lawsuits filed by relatives of asbestos victims who have died. The claims for wrongful death are generally subject to the same statutes as personal injury cases. In some cases the person who is claiming wrongful death may be entitled to punitive damages. This is not a common scenario however it could be beneficial in certain instances.

Preparation

The process of suing mesothelioma can seem daunting, especially because it takes between 20 and 50 years for symptoms to manifest. Legal claims can assist families and patients receive compensation for medical expenses, lost income, discomfort that is associated with mesothelioma.

An attorney for mesothelioma can guide patients and ensure that they receive the maximum payout. The procedure begins with the filing of an action that contains mesothelioma diagnosis and a list of damages sought.

The defendants are given a chance to reply. This phase involves gathering more information and may include a recorded deposition in which your lawyer is present. Most often, mesothelioma lawyers as well as the defendants will try to settle the case during this period. This will spare the defendants from the expense of a trial and the possibility of a negative verdict from a jury.

If a settlement is not reached the case will go to the discovery stage, which is where your lawyers and those of the defendants will collect evidence from each side. In this stage, the defendants could also be questioned. This could take several months. Your attorney and you must be ready for the next phase of the procedure. You will be asked about your employment history, places where asbestos exposure took place, and whether you or a member of your family was exposed by secondhand means.

The most effective method to prepare for this part of the case is to talk with a mesothelioma attorney about your personal situation and background. They will have access to databases that contain asbestos producers and will identify how and where you were exposed. They can also decide which companies to sue the most, which court to go with and when to file claims to an asbestos trust fund.

Mesothelioma lawsuits are filed under the product liability law which makes companies accountable for the production of or selling asbestos-containing products deemed to be hazardous. Mesothelioma victims may file a personal injury lawsuit or a claim for wrongful death to claim compensation. If a victim passes away before their mesothelioma claim is resolved, the victim's estate can file a claim for wrongful death to hold the person responsible accountable for their loss. A mesothelioma attorney can explain how each type of lawsuit is conducted and the compensation amount available.

Settlement

A mesothelioma lawsuit seeks compensation for the physical, emotional, and financial losses suffered by the victim. Compensation may include medical expenses, loss of income because of job restrictions resulting from treatment and loss of benefits, as well as suffering and pain. Asbestos-related victims could be entitled to additional compensation based on their exposure, the location of the incident and the company involved.

A mesothelioma lawyer for the plaintiff will gather evidence and create a legal argument to present to the defendants. To strengthen their case they can ask for documents or provide depositions in person or by videoconference. Once they have built a strong case, the defendants might be willing to settle.

A reputable mesothelioma attorney will be ready to appear in court in the event that the settlement offer is not satisfactory. They will present a more compelling case to secure the most compensation.

Mesothelioma lawyers are familiar with the court process and know how to handle all steps of a mesothelioma lawsuit. They can also ensure the most favorable outcome for their clients.

The majority of mesothelioma cases end in a settlement, not a trial verdict. Trials are expensive and most asbestos companies prefer not to go through them if they can. Settlements allow victims to receive compensation faster. Trial verdicts usually award higher amounts of money. They can also take longer to be completed.
